Join us for a great morning!  After you check-in and get your door prize number, grab a snack and some coffee/water and visit our booths.  Trader Joes, Fresenius, the Chicago Chapter, Accelerating Clinical Trials and more.  The kids can have fun in the kids area with face painting.  Trax, the Chicago Express mascot, will be on hand to entertain kids of all ages.

 

Look for volunteers selling prize drawing tickets for $2 each, or $10 for an arm length.  You could possibly win a necklace from Lia Sophia, a personal blood pressure machine, and an autographed mini helmet signed by Brian Urlaucher.

 

Stick around after the walk and watch the fatastic Jesse White Tumblers perform!

Fight PKD Head On – Take the 20/20 Vision Challenge

 

As those affected by PKD, our vision of the future is clear – AN END TO PKD! That’s why we’re taking the 20/20 Vision Challenge and asking 20 friends to donate $20 each. Join us—it’s easy and effective.

Do you know 20 people you can ask for $20 each? Of course you do! All you need to do now is reach out and ask them to make an investment towards a future free of PKD. With this simple request alone, you can raise $400 to help find treatments and a cure for PKD.

The impact of our 20/20 Vision can truly change lives! Last year, if all 12,000 Walk participants had taken the 20/20 Vision Challenge and raised $400 each, nearly $5 million could have been raised for PKD research and education.

Make 2011 the year we all join the 20/20 Vision Challenge and exceed our goal of raising $2.5 million to find treatments and a cure for PKD. Join us as we fight PKD and WIN!
